E-liquid is composed of a mixture of propylene glycol, vegetable glycerin, nicotine and flavourings. There are many variations and ratios but all E-liquid consists of these main ingredients.
The first E-liquid was invented in 2004 by Jide Yao in China. Jide Yao has a medical background and is regarded by many to be the “godfather” of E-liquid. He spent many years, and millions of dollars developing E-liquid as a viable alternative to smoking He is also the creator of RY4, the most popular selling flavoured E-liquid in the world.
Mr Yao went on to establish Hangsen, the biggest and the first E-liquid company in the world. Hangsen now provide tens of millions of customers (including us here at SmokShop) with a massive range of E-liquid flavours such as RY4, Tobacco, Menthol and Menthol Tobacco flavoured E-liquids.
Hangsen have become a household name in the electronic cigarette industry, and are known for their low priced, high quality products. Since their inception Hangsen have spurred thousands of other companies into making their own versions of E-liquid, and many have been very successful in doing so.

E-Liquid Flavours
A question we get asked a lot is why some flavours taste just like the name on the bottle, and why other flavours do not. What you need to understand is that all the E-liquids are only trying to replicate, or get a close approximation of the flavour printed on the label. While some are easy to replicate there is also those that are not. This can give you some very different results from a slightly chemical taste, to a lack of overall flavour intensity, and in some rare cases nothing at all like the flavour you expected.
You should bear in mind though that this only affects a very small percentage of E-liquids. Most flavours taste like the product they are replicating and in some cases are almost indistinguishable from the original.
